Transaction e7a162007e2fe0155ad17ccdbefca047435ca147ca24d37120b33cbd4409a676
1 Input
1 Outputs
- e7a162007e2fe0155ad17ccdbefca047435ca147ca24d37120b33cbd4409a676:0
value 476500
address 3NgT1gC7mU8DyFedFGNiLgUqJ9TivbeezG